About

Delek US Holdings, Inc. engages in the integrated downstream energy business in the United States. The company operates in two segments Refining and Logistics. Delek US Energy Inc (DK) - Total Liabilities

Latest total liabilities as of December 2025: $6.30 Billion USD

Based on the latest financial reports, Delek US Energy Inc (DK) has total liabilities worth $6.30 Billion USD as of December 2025.

Total liabilities represent everything the company owes to external parties, combining both current liabilities—like accounts payable, short-term debt, and accrued expenses—and non-current liabilities such as long-term debt, pension obligations, lease liabilities, and deferred tax liabilities.

Annual Total Liabilities for Delek US Energy Inc (2002–2025)

The table below shows the annual total liabilities of Delek US Energy Inc from 2002 to 2025.

Year Total Liabilities Change
2025-12-31 $6.30 Billion +3.44%
2024-12-31 $6.09 Billion -1.96%
2023-12-31 $6.21 Billion -12.79%
2022-12-31 $7.12 Billion +22.85%
2021-12-31 $5.80 Billion +15.76%
2020-12-31 $5.01 Billion -3.32%
2019-12-31 $5.18 Billion +31.75%
2018-12-31 $3.93 Billion -0.97%
2017-12-31 $3.97 Billion +120.29%
2016-12-31 $1.80 Billion -8.54%
2015-12-31 $1.97 Billion +16.42%
2014-12-31 $1.69 Billion -1.23%
2013-12-31 $1.71 Billion +10.89%
2012-12-31 $1.55 Billion -1.98%
2011-12-31 $1.58 Billion +124.87%
2010-12-31 $701.30 Million +1.34%
2009-12-31 $692.00 Million +43.15%
2008-12-31 $483.40 Million -33.35%
2007-12-31 $725.30 Million +27.87%
2006-12-31 $567.20 Million +16.64%
2005-12-31 $486.29 Million +77.25%
2004-12-31 $274.35 Million +42.74%
2002-12-31 $192.20 Million --
